Reflector paint needed on bodies of stray cattle

Several road -accidents have been attributed to the freely moving cattle on the roads. Many of these accidents have resulted in fatality on both the human and the animal side. It must be said that cattle, which are dark in colour, are unrecognizable in the night. These cattle could be either walking or squatting on the road. It is learnt that a youth cycling group from South Goa has taken an initiative to put up reflector radium belts around the neck of all stray cattle so that they can be spotted at night.  It is understood that the youth spent nearly Rs10,000 from their salaries.  Instead of spending on the reflector radium belt, the youngsters could paint the horns, the tails and even a part of the body of the animal with reflector radium paint. This will be much cheaper and it will be possible to cover more stray cattle. If youth from other villages take up this initiative, it will make a lot of difference, as far as accidents attributed to stray cattle are concerned.
